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from East Midlands to Aberdeen is to bus which costs £55 - £95 and takes 11h 40m.
The fastest way to get from East Midlands to Aberdeen is to train and fly which takes 4h 32m and costs £100 - £290.
The distance between East Midlands and Aberdeen is 432 miles. The road distance is 390.2 miles.
The best way to get from East Midlands to Aberdeen without a car is to train via Edinburgh which takes 7h 33m and costs £70 - £260.
It takes approximately 7h 33m to get from East Midlands to Aberdeen, including transfers.
The best way to get from East Midlands to Aberdeen is to train via Edinburgh which takes 7h 33m and costs £70 - £260.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£55 - £95 and takes 11h 40m.
Yes, the driving distance between East Midlands to Aberdeen is 390 miles. It takes approximately 7h 23m to drive from East Midlands to Aberdeen.
